Note: lf a separate positive shut-off solenoid valve is not installed, a
flow signal may result from leak-through. Leak-through is more
significant with stainless steel and Teflon valve seats.

3-3 Zero Adjustment

Each Model 5965/5851EM is factory adjusted to provide azero +10 mVdc
signal (or a 4 mAdc +.05 mAdc signal, Current l/O Version) at zero flow.
After initial installation and warm-up in the gas system, the zero flow
indication may be other than the factory setting. This is primarily caused by
changes in temperature between our calibration laboratory and the final
installation. The zero flow reading can also be affected, to a small degree,
by changes in line pressure and mounting attitude.
To check zero in an unpressurized line, always mount the controller in its
final configuration and allow a minimum of twenty minutes for the
temperature of the controller and its environment to stabilize. using a
suitable voltmeter, check the controller output signal. lf it differs from the
factory setting, adjust it by removing the lower pot hole plug which is
located closest to the controller body. Adjust the zero potentiometer (refer
to Figure 3-6) until the desired output signal is obtained.

3-4 Calibration Procedure

Note 1: lf the valve has been disassembled and any of the following parts
have been replaced, the device must be returned to Brooks Instrument for
control valve adjustment before the Model 5965/5851EM may be
calibrated.

orifice

lower guide spring

valve stem

valve seat

plunger

gland nut

plunger extension

Note 2: calibration of the Model 5965/5851EM mass flow controller
requires the use of a DigitalVoltmeter (DVM) and a precision flow standard
calibrator such as the Brooks lnstrument’s Vol-U-Meter

®

. lt is

recommended that the calibration be performed only by trained and
qualified service personnel.

Note 3: lf the mass flow controller is to be used on a gas other than the
calibration gas, apply the appropriate sensor conversion factor (refer to
section 4-4). size the orifice for actual operating conditions (refer to
Section 4-5).
